This Thursday, January 23rd, was the day to find out the nominees for Oscar 2025, the annual awards ceremony of the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ences, which recognizes professionals in the film industry. The 2025 edition will be historic for Brazil, with three nominations for the box office hit The In Between, which competes in the categories of Best movie, the main event, Best International Film e Best actress com Fernanda Torres. Meet the movie I'm Still Here
Rotten Tomatoes: 95% | Metacritic: 85 | IMDB: 8,9
If you want to know more about The In Between, adaptation of the autobiographical book by Marcelo Rubens Paiva, who is competing for Oscar 2025, there is still time. Starring Fernanda Torres, the drama also features Fernanda Montenegro e Selton Mello in the cast. The film by Walter salles premiered in all Brazilian cinemas on the day 7 November and continues to be shown in several cinemas until the date of publication of this article. Check availability in your region. See the synopsis:
The film portrays the drama experienced by the Paiva family during the military dictatorship in Brazil in the early 70s. Set in Rio de Janeiro, the film follows the daily lives of Rubens Paiva, his wife Eunice and their five children, who live in a house near the beach, always open to friends. However, the family's life changes drastically when Rubens Paiva is taken by plainclothes soldiers and disappears.
No Golden Globe, which took place in Beverly Hills, California, on January 5, the film The In Between competed in the category of Best Motion Picture Not in the English Language, but ended up losing to Emilia Perez by French director Jacques Audiard. However, the actress Fernanda Torres won the award in the category of Best Actress in a Drama Film beating out big names like Angelina Jolie e Kate Winslet.
At the Oscars, this is the first time that a Brazilian film will compete in the category Best movie, the event's main category. In addition, Fernanda Torres joins her mother as the only Brazilian actresses to have a nomination in the category of Best actress in the history of the award.
